Liver Patients International

LPI is a global umbrella organization representing liver patient groups and working alongside stakeholders who are committed to improving the lives of people affected by liver disease. Our vision is that every individual impacted by liver disease—regardless of geography—receives timely diagnosis, appropriate treatment, a high quality of life, and a seat at the table in healthcare decisions.

MASLD/MASH is a liver condition with growing prevalence and profound consequences. As such, it is a major priority for us. Through our involvement in GRIPonMASH, we aim to raise awareness, reduce stigma, and ensure the lived experiences of patients inform research, policy, and clinical practice.

LPI board member José Willemse plays a leading role in the project, actively contributing to patient-centered approaches and engagement strategies. She is supported by Robert Mitchell-Thain, Chair and fellow board member, who collaborates closely with her throughout the project.

Together, we are committed to ensuring that the patient perspective remains central in the global response to MASLD/MASH.
